Career path

Career Role Description
Literary Critic (Academic) Conducting in-depth literary analysis, teaching at universities, publishing scholarly articles. High demand for critical thinking and research skills.
Book Reviewer (Newspaper/Magazine) Writing insightful and engaging book reviews for publications, contributing to public literary discourse. Strong writing and communication skills are essential.
Publishing Editor (Literary Focus) Evaluating manuscripts, working with authors, shaping the publication of literary works. Requires strong editorial judgment and knowledge of the literary market.
Literary Agent (Specialized in Literary Fiction) Representing authors, negotiating publishing deals, managing author careers. Expert knowledge of the literary industry and strong networking skills are crucial.
Content Creator (Literary Analysis) Producing engaging literary content for online platforms, developing audiences through insightful analysis and commentary. Adaptable and digital-savvy literary critics are in increasing demand.
